SC belt tightness?

Can you tell how tight it is other than the twisting belt method? I got everything up and running. When I started the car, I would get this weird smell. It smelled like burning rubber, like the belt was rubbing against something. My friend came over and he hinted that maybe the belt wasn't tight enough. I retighten the belt and the smell was gone. When I did the belt twist test, it was at about 90 degree. Someone suggested to me it should be a bit tighter, like around 60-70 degree IIRC. My friend told me I could check how tight the belt by just pushing on it with my finger instead of doing the twisting test. He said something about the belt going down about an 1/8 of an inch down when you push on it. Does this make sense? Since I got the plastic cover back on, I can't really do the twist belt test. I sort of used a flat head screwdriver and push on the belt at the opening near the SC pulley and belt. It seem tight enough, but I can't be sure if it's really tight enough. Any ideas? Thanks.

dont over tighten it.

if you can turn the belt 90 degrees. that's perfect.

i.e. put the belt inbtwn your fingers, and turn up. will it flip up to 90 degrees? over 90 is too loose. under 90 is too tight. ~90 is good.
